From the Guidelines

Treatment for a gastrocnemius tear typically involves the RICE protocol: rest, ice, compression, and elevation for the first 48-72 hours after injury. Rest includes avoiding activities that cause pain, while ice should be applied for 15-20 minutes every 2-3 hours to reduce swelling. Compression with an elastic bandage and elevation above heart level further minimize swelling. Over-the-counter pain medications like ibuprofen (400-800mg three times daily with food) or acetaminophen (500-1000mg every 6 hours, not exceeding 4000mg daily) can help manage pain and inflammation, as seen in the management of knee osteoarthritis 1. After the acute phase, gentle stretching and progressive strengthening exercises should begin under physical therapy guidance, typically lasting 6-12 weeks. For severe tears, a walking boot or crutches may be necessary for 1-2 weeks. Most gastrocnemius tears heal without surgery in 4-8 weeks, though complete recovery may take 3-4 months. Surgery is rarely needed except for complete tears with significant functional impairment. The gastrocnemius muscle is particularly vulnerable to tears during explosive movements because it crosses both the knee and ankle joints and contains primarily fast-twitch muscle fibers designed for powerful contractions. Treatment Options for Gastrocnemius Tear

The treatment for a gastrocnemius tear can vary depending on the severity and location of the injury.

  • Non-surgical treatment is often the first approach, using the PRICE principles (protection, rest, ice, compression, and elevation) for symptomatic relief, followed by stretching, strengthening, proprioception, and conditioning exercises 2.
  • Ice therapy may also be used in the acute phase of a gastrocnemius tear, although its effectiveness is still being studied and preliminary results show no significant differences between the intervention and control group 3.
  • In some cases, such as tendinous injuries or avulsions, surgical fixation may be necessary, especially for patients who require forceful plantar flexion for their activities or occupation 4.
  • Postoperative care for surgical treatment includes bracing to protect the repair, followed by a graduated therapy progression, including range of motion, strengthening, and return to activities 4.

Potential Complications

It's also important to be aware of potential complications that can arise from a gastrocnemius tear, such as:

  • Acute compartment syndrome, which can occur if the tear results in increased pressure within the compartments of the leg 5.
  • Chronic pain or limited mobility if the injury is not properly treated or rehabilitated.

Diagnostic Considerations

Diagnosis of a gastrocnemius tear is crucial for effective treatment, and can be achieved through:

  • Physical examination and diagnostic ultrasound imaging 2.
  • Magnetic resonance imaging (MRI) to confirm the diagnosis and assess the extent of the injury 6.
